The Home Depot Expands Tax-Free Items for Military Customers

The Home Depot, a leading home improvement retailer, is taking significant strides to support military personnel and veterans by expanding its tax-free offerings. This initiative not only acknowledges the sacrifices made by those who serve but also aims to ease the financial burden associated with home improvement projects. With the rising costs of living and inflation affecting many, this expansion comes as a timely relief for military families.

The Home Depot’s commitment to the military community is evident in its ongoing efforts to provide discounts and special programs. The latest move to expand tax-free items specifically targeted at military customers is a testament to the retailer’s dedication to this demographic. This initiative allows eligible military personnel and veterans to purchase a wider array of products without incurring sales tax, resulting in substantial savings.

This expanded tax exemption applies to a variety of products commonly used in home improvement and maintenance. Items such as tools, building materials, appliances, and even gardening supplies are now included in the tax-free category. For example, a military family looking to renovate their home can now purchase essential materials like lumber, paint, and flooring without the added cost of sales tax. This can significantly lower the overall expense of home improvement projects, making it more feasible for military families to create their ideal living spaces.

To take advantage of the expanded tax-free offerings, military customers need to verify their eligibility through The Home Depot’s military discount program. This process is straightforward and typically involves providing proof of military service, such as a military ID or a veteran’s card. Once verified, customers can enjoy the benefits of tax-free shopping, making it easier to complete their home improvement projects without the added financial strain.
